Quantum computer systems, sensors and communications networks have the potential to result in huge societal and market alternatives — together with an equal quantity of disruption. Sadly for many of us it takes a Ph.D. in physics to actually perceive how quantum applied sciences work, and luminaries within the discipline of physics would be the first to confess that even their understanding of quantum mechanics stays incomplete.

Happily you don’t want a complicated diploma in physics to know the magnitude of potential change: computer systems that may assist us design new supplies that battle the local weather disaster, extra correct sensors with out a reliance on GPS that allow really autonomous automobiles and safer communications networks are only a few of the numerous applied sciences which will emerge from quantum expertise.

The problem of the quantum trade isn’t ambition; it’s scale. Physicists know easy methods to design helpful quantum units. The problem is constructing bigger units that scale together with progressive enterprise fashions. The confluence of proficient physicists, engineers and enterprise leaders tackling the issue is cause for a lot confidence. Extra personal traders are putting bets on the expertise. They will’t afford to not — we could look again on the commercialization of quantum and examine it to the steam engine, electrical energy, and the web — all of which represented elementary platform shifts in how society tackled issues and created worth.

Tougher than quantum physics, nevertheless, is getting the U.S. authorities’s regulatory and funding technique proper towards the expertise. Aligning varied authorities entities to push ahead an trade whereas navigating landmines of regulation, Byzantine authorities contracting processes and the geopolitical realities of each the threats and disruptions that quantum expertise portends might be a problem a lot better than constructing a million-qubit quantum pc.

The U.S. authorities wants a quantum commercialization technique along with its quantum R&D technique. We have to get out of the lab and into the world. To push the trade ahead, the federal government ought to:

  1. Push extra funding to the Protection Superior Analysis Initiatives Company (DARPA). We are able to thank DARPA for the web and GPS. I think about we are going to at some point thank DARPA, and a few elements of the Division of Vitality, for quantum. With elevated funding, DARPA ought to contemplate allocating bigger quantities per firm targeted on longer-term analysis in quantum error correction and quantum navigation.
  2. Ask the Nationwide Science Basis (NSF) to purchase 20 totally different universities various kinds of quantum computer systems to be used by researchers and college students. The NSF ought to present grants to physics departments at traditionally Black schools and universities (HBCUs) and at economically deprived colleges within the Established Program to Stimulate Aggressive Analysis (EPSCoR) program to extend range within the quantum expertise trade.
  3. Create a big, well-funded program throughout the Division of Protection for quantum sensors that goes past small-scale analysis. For instance, the Pentagon may fund a $200 million greenback program to discipline a quantum positioning system (QPS) that’s rugged, compact, extra correct and safer than present GPS programs.
    Like formidable protection packages for brand new fighter jets and nuclear modernization, deep tech corporations can not cross the “valley of dying” on one $800,000 contract at a time. They want vital long-term commitments, particularly in such a hardware-intensive discipline like quantum expertise. In any other case, we’ll condemn physicists and engineers to spending their time writing proposals to compete for future tasks to be able to maintain the lights on.
    The federal government also needs to present exponentially extra funding to the Pentagon’s Nationwide Safety Innovation Capital (NSIC) program. NSIC’s position is to assist hardware-focused corporations cross the valley of dying with non-dilutive investments. If the federal government is absolutely critical about this, then these investments must be on the degree of not less than $5 million and above.
    The cash going into this {hardware} commercialization will inevitably result in units utilized by the common particular person and different discoveries. The identical quantum positioning programs that energy submarine navigation may energy industrial autonomous automobiles and sensors for good and extra environmentally-friendly cities. Smartphones, the web and MRI machines are examples of unintended discoveries. The U.S. taxpayer will recoup their cash in long-term worth creation even when some corporations inevitably fail or miss their meant targets.
  4. Regardless of the federal government’s essential position, it must know the place to remain out of the best way. The federal government shouldn’t create further regulation via export controls till U.S. corporations have constructed a globally dominant quantum functionality. I perceive the nationwide safety threats we face in rising applied sciences and the U.S. authorities’s need to cease rampant IP theft, anti-competitive practices and using these applied sciences for authoritarian ends and energy projection functions. However a key component to our nationwide and financial safety has been our openness. Regulation at this early stage will solely stymie our capacity to construct world quantum corporations and be a better risk.

The U.S. authorities should inject extra money extra shortly into the industrial sector for these rising applied sciences. This new technological period calls for that we compete at a tempo and scale that the federal government budgeting course of at present shouldn’t be constructed to deal with. Smaller corporations can transfer quick and we’re in an period the place velocity, not effectivity, issues most to start with as a result of we’ve got to scale up earlier than our geopolitical competitors, which is immediately pouring tens of billions of {dollars} into the sector.

After I was on the CIA, I typically heard the phrases “Acta non verba” or “deeds not phrases.” On this case, the deeds are placing cash on the desk in the correct methods, in addition to not regulating the trade too early. Not everybody in senior U.S. authorities positions has to consider in quantum’s potential. I wouldn’t blame them if they’ve some doubts — that is really past rocket science. However the good transfer is to hedge. The U.S. authorities ought to make such a guess by pushing a commercialization technique now. In any case it shouldn’t stand in the best way of it.
